How does one consolidate their debt?

Debt can be consolidated using more than one method, but ultimately it always involves moving existing debt from one creditor or account to another. You can consolidate multiple debts onto a new or existing credit card by using a balance transfer. You could also open or use an existing line of personal credit, or a home equity line of credit. You can also consolidate multiple student loans into a single loan. You would need to speak with your existing lender(s) about using existing credit lines or opening a new one, or you could seek out other possible lenders who may offer you a good deal on a balance transfer or line of credit.

Is it possible to consolidate student debt?

Eligibility Requirements In most cases you are considered eligible to consolidate your loans if you are: not currently in school or are enrolled at less than part-time status currently making loan payments or are within the loan's "grace period" have a good repayment history (meaning you are not in default on your loans) carrying at least $5,000-$7,500 in loans

Auto Loan vs. Home Equity Loan?

Auto Loan vs. Home Equity Loan Home equity loans often have lower interest rates than auto loans and the interest may be tax deductible. Two good reasons to take a look at home equity loans to finance your automobile purchase.
